Why do people always draw the side views from a zero angle. Your 3/4 poses are full of character, but the side view is just bleh. The Dig used only 3/4 view poses and CMI used all but the side poses. Why can't people be more progressive and creative with it. You don't really need a side pose. You manage well enough with the slanted poses and then vertical and horizontal walkcycles.
I think the cartoony windows don't fit since your house borders are 90 degrees and the view is from the symmetrical middle of the house. If you want to draw cartoony, make the whole composition dynamic rather than just making some of the elements cartoony. I see you take a lot of influence from Krysis. I don't think I've seen any of krysis' backgrounds with zero angle facades of buildings. You can always see two walls. Also, the color of the house doesn't go well with the wood frames and the background colors. In addition, the bricks are too generic and the fence is too light and too strict in pattern.
Otherwise, I do like your style. I wouldn't be posting right now if I didn't.
